Todd LTodd L

Owners Rene' and Andy have a wonderful little farm with a bed and breakfast less than 5 minutes from Berea, KY but you would think you were farther out in the country. What a wonderful experience here. Here for a motorcycle trip and the location was so convenient for some great riding in the area. From the main road, the driveway starts and ends with concrete with a gravel stretch of about 50 yards up a hill and curve. This leads to the main house with the bed and breakfast on the lower level. The property also has a green house and garden. A gazebo is available just off the patio area for a peaceful evening retreat. The bed and breakfast is located on the ground level of the main house. There is a long covered patio with plenty of seating areas. Sit there for awhile and you might see some wildlife as I did (and the morning rooster sounds!). The room: Perfect. Spotless. Clean. Antique furniture. Comfortable memory foam mattress. The breakfast: Rene' made a wonderful country breakfast with eggs, potatoes, sausage, fresh tomato with mozzarella, etc. The verdict: Yes! It was a pleasure to talk to Andy and Rene' about the property, the farm, gardening, and area motorcycle riding areas.
